Location and Separation requirements for all commercial cannabis retail <br />businesses. <br />A. Commercial cannabis businesses may only operate within an Industrial zoning district <br />(M-1, M-2) in accordance with the Commercial Cannabis Areas Map as adopted by <br />resolution of the City Council. <br />B. No commercial cannabis retail business shall be located within five hundred (500) feet <br />of another retail cannabis business, except for permitted co-location. <br />(a) No commercial cannabis retail business shall be located within one thousand <br />(1,000) feet of any: <br />(1) School (K-12) as defined by Section 11362.768 of the Health and Safety Code; or <br />(2) Park; or <br />(3) Existing Residential zones in place on November 4, 2014. <br />(b) No commercial cannabis retail business shall be located within five hundred (500) <br />feet of another retail cannabis business, except for permitted co-location. <br />Sec. 40-7.
